WitrynaAlternatively you can start a degree at the OU and likely transfer credits across if you decide to study at a red brick uni later. Even if you start a degree with the OU, after 120 credits (2 years part time) you can likely leave with a Certificate of Higher Education (equal to first year of a three year degree). WitrynaThere are quite a few factors to consider, ex. program, age demographic, etc. But relative to a brick school, the average dropout rate is higher. The consequences of dropping out are a lot lower for part-time online study though. I suppose it makes the achievement of getting 360 credits done all the more impressive.
